TEAM Agencies is seeking a skilled and proactive IT Support Specialist to join our team in Gaborone West. The successful candidate will serve as the first point of contact for all IT-related matters, acting as the liaison between internal departments and external IT service providers. The role requires strong troubleshooting ability, server knowledge, system ownership, and a commitment to data security and operational excellence.
Key Responsibilities
- Serve as the first-line IT support, diagnosing and resolving hardware, software, server, and network-related issues.
- Escalate unresolved technical matters to external support partners and manage follow-ups through to resolution.
- Administer, maintain, and monitor company server environments to ensure uptime, performance, and security.
- Manage and support the company’s web-based merchandising application (BeatRoute) training provided where necessary
- Maintain, optimize, and champion the company’s e-commerce platform, ensuring functionality, performance, security, and continuous improvement aligned with business objectives.
- Provide technical support for Microsoft 365 applications (Excel, Outlook, Teams, SharePoint, etc.).
- Administer and support Facebook Business Manager and digital advertising platforms.
- Maintain and update company hardware, software, and network infrastructure.
- Implement and uphold data protection, confidentiality, and cybersecurity best practices.
- Maintain accurate IT documentation and system records.
- Train staff on IT systems and promote effective use of technology across the organization.
Requirements
- Degree in IT,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
- Strong knowledge of Windows Server environments and server-based systems.
- Experience in first-line IT support and managing third-party service providers.
- Proficiency in Microsoft 365 and cloud-based applications.
- Understanding of networking fundamentals (LAN/WAN, firewalls, VPNs).
- Knowledge of data protection principles and IT security standards.
- Familiarity with e-commerce platforms and digital systems management.
- Strong troubleshooting and analytical skills.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ple responsibilities.
- Excellent communication and coordination skills.
